设计模式 设计模式 什么是设计模式? 设计模式是对软件设计开发过程中反复出现的某类问题的通用解决方案。设计模式更多的是指导思想和方法论,而不是现成的代码,当然每种设计模式都有每种语言中的具体实现方式。学习设计模式更多的是理解各种模式的内在思想和解决的问题,毕竟这是前人无数经验总结成的最佳实践,而代码实现则是对加深理解的辅助 那这玩意大概可以分成几类捏 设计模式的类型 设计模式可以分为三大类: 结构型模式( 2025-04-06
深入理解promise 深入理解Promise 一位高端的前端攻城狮曾经说过,一位不愿意透露姓名的顶级摸鱼工程师曾经说过,学习 Promise 最好的方式就是先阅读它的规范定义。那么哪里可以找到 Promise 的标准定义呢? 答案是 Promises/A+ 规范。 假设你已经打开了上述的规范定义的页面并尝试开始阅读(不要因为是英文的就偷偷关掉,相信自己,你可以的),规范在开篇描述了 Promise 的定义,与之交互的方 2025-02-25
CSS世界 一些基础概念 一些零碎的知识点吧 div 块级元素 span 内联元素 声明块 1234{ height: 99px; color: transparent;} 规则/规则集 选择器+声明块 1234.vocabulary { height: 99px; color: transparent;} 选择器 选择器是用来瞄准目标元素的东西,例如,上面的 2025-01-19
大二上总结 2024年终总结 为什么越长大,越觉得时间过得很快?是人老得快了,还是时钟的指针走快了? 关于过去 过去的一年半对我自身而言来说感觉是还是做出一些东西来的 至少在我为止努力的领域还算做的顺利 大一成功加入了木犀 转专业 大二也是走马上任了 今天是mini的第三天 不知道24级最后会做出什么样子的东西 短短一年,来也匆匆去也匆匆,这一年,发生了许多事情,相应地,我也成长了许多 感觉大学确实会训练 2025-01-14
TCP-1 TCP-1 因为最近在准备七牛云的面试 这家公司也比较重视网络方面的东西 所以就重看了一次 TCP 基本认识 TCP 头格式有哪些? 先来看看 TCP 头的格式😋 着重看一下彩色的部分 **序列号:**在建立连接时由计算机生成的随机数作为其初始值,通过SYN包传给接收端主机,每发送一次数据,就「累加」一次该「数据字节数」的大小。用来解决网络包乱序问题。 确认应答号:指下一次「期望」收到的数 2024-11-29